Re: x11 and Gimp



You must install the X11 that comes on the installation disks that came with your MacBook Pro, located on installation disc 1 at:

/System/Installation/Packages/X11User.pkg

...or by running the "Optional Installs" package on the DVD.

If, for some reason, you do have X11 installed but the installation is corrupted, delete the following:

/etc/X11
/usr/X11R6
/Applications/Utilities/X11.app
/Library/Receipts/X11*.pkg

...and rerun the installer from your installation disc, and then run Software Update to ensure everything is up to date.
